  2. yes,but as i said thats measured with a ns rns fork,thats 420mm aprox. would come out as +4/74.2° out of my head if you ran an inspired fork ns website: Geometry with 485mm axle to crown fork (~100mm travel) - head tube angle: 26” & 24”: 70° - seat tube angle: 26” & 24”: 74.5° - bb height: 26” & 24”: +31mm - wheel base: 26”: 1018mm, 24”: 993mm Geometry with 420mm axle to crown fork (RNS rigid fork) - head tube angle: 26” & 24”: 73.5° - seat tube angle: 26” & 24”: 78° - bb height: 26” & 24”: +9mm - wheel base: 26”: 986mm, 24”: 961mm the other thing is where you´d put your brakes at if you were going to ride street trials on that one,only has upside down v-mounts,sucks for trials edit:argh!u-brake mounts!
